Star tenor follows critically acclaimed Deutsche Grammophon recording of Mozart’s La clemenza di Tito with his first Christmas album for the Yellow Label Feliz Navidad extends great tradition of seasonal albums by Fritz Wunderlich, Luciano Pavarotti, Plácido Domingo and Bryn Terfel.
Villazón records famous Christmas classics in each of his five languages, including White Christmas, O Tannenbaum, Tu scendi dalle stelle, Petit Papa Noël and Los peces en el río Heart-warming tracks include duets with German singer-songwriter Sasha and French pop star Julie Zenatti.
Rolando Villazón preserves the seasonal spirit in his latest album for Deutsche Grammophon. Feliz Navidad, set for international release on 9 November 2018, offers a snapshot of the songs and carols that have shaped the Franco-Mexican tenor’s fondness for the Christmas spirit. He has chosen pieces in the five languages in which he is fluent and from the cultures with which he has a close affinity. They reflect both his personal story and the universal message of Christmas, a time for empathy and community, for family and friends, and for opening our hearts and minds to those in need.
